Zahedi Date

The Zahedi date, also known as “Qasb” in some regions of Iran, is one of the important and exportable date varieties of Iran. This date is highly popular in both domestic and international markets due to its sweet taste, high durability, and ease of storage.

Physical and Visual Characteristics

Shape and Size: Oval-shaped with a narrow and pointed end. Color: Yellow when unripe, turning to brownish-yellow when fully ripe. Moisture: Approximately 14%, placing it in the category of semi-dry dates. Texture: Semi-dry with a firm texture and flesh relatively attached to the pit.

Cultivation Regions

Zahedi dates are cultivated in many southern regions of Iran, including:

Fars Province (Firuzabad, Kazerun), Khuzestan Province (Ahvaz, Khorramshahr), Bushehr Province (Dashtestan, Borazjan), and the counties of Qir and Karzin, Farashband, Lar, and Firuzabad.

This variety is also cultivated in other countries such as Iraq and the United States.

Harvest Time

Zahedi dates are harvested from late September to early autumn. This date is late-ripening and easily detaches from the tree when fully ripe.

Applications

Due to its high sugar content, Zahedi dates are used in the production of sugary products, alcohol, and vinegar. Additionally, because of its high durability and ease of storage, it is an ideal choice for export and year-round consumption.

Export and Global Market

Zahedi dates are one of Iran’s key export varieties, shipped to Asian, European, and Persian Gulf countries. The dry nature of this date makes transportation and storage easy, which has made it popular in international markets.
